We have just got back from a girly holiday in Sidari and were fortunate enough to stay at Dinos Apartments. The transfer from the airport took quite a long time as we sat anxiously about what we might find having booked a cheap and cheerful number though bookable holidays…we were more than pleasantly surprised when we arrived at Dinos!
The apartment was great - just what we needed. 5 beds across 2 rooms, with a nice kitchen/lounge area and double balcony. When we arrived there was only 4 beds and a sofa – although not what we had agreed with our agent, Spiros kindly went and found another bed and put it in one of the rooms for our friend who was joining later – the rooms were large, clean (and thanks to the air-con) cool!
The pool area was great – a decent size, very clean and if you fancied a late night dip – Spiros was only to kind as to put on the pool lights! The hospitality was second to none – we really felt spoilt! Spiros and his mother Haroula were just wonderful. The drinks flowed and the food from the pool bar was perfect! They really were the perfect hosts!
Sidari itself is ok – it has definitely felt the impact of the economic climate, however you can find nice restaurants with good traditional Greek food. Salt and Pepper (away from the strip) was brilliant – and Sunset (on the beach) was also great food and very reasonable. There are plenty of bars, (with annoying people trying to get you in!) but you can certainly go out for a few glasses of fun!
